Task: Reliable conveyor system for steel rounds

Steel discs of varying diameters are stamped out on a press. With each stroke, the press ejects two discs of different diameters, nested inside one another.

The parts are to be fixed onto a conveyor belt immediately after being ejected from the press.

If the discs are lying on top of each other, they should be scraped off.

The two different rounds are to be stacked on two different spikes.

Solution: Conveyor system with magnetic force, belt curve and scraper station

A Multi-Tech conveyor belt type GL with electromagnets integrated into the belt body ensures that the discs are "sucked" onto the conveyor belt and no longer jump around.

The conveyor belt's inclination can be adjusted using a threaded spindle, thus adapting it to different tools.

Due to structural conditions, the components are then transported further using a 90° belt curve.

A stripping device is mounted above another GL-type belt conveyor. This device consists of two independently motor-driven brush rollers, which are mounted on precision guides for height adjustment. This strips the material from stacked discs.

Following the stripping station, the discs are aligned on the conveyor belt by spring-loaded guide rails.

The two discs are then separated in the conveying flow. The discs with the larger diameter run onto a width-adjustable toothed belt conveyor. Here, the larger disc rests only on the outermost edge. The smaller discs pass between the toothed belts and enter an inclined GL-type belt conveyor.

The larger discs are transferred to a stacking mandrel at the end of the toothed belt conveyor. The smaller discs are first laid down by another belt curve at a 90° angle and then transferred to a second stacking mandrel.

The entire conveyor system has oil collection trays because the parts are oily.
